How do I set realistic expectations for SEND therapy quality in Dubai Hills

Setting realistic expectations for SEND therapy in Dubai Hills starts with understanding the local regulatory and quality landscape. Therapists and centers should be licensed by the Dubai Health Authority (DHA) or the Community Development Authority (CDA), which sets a baseline for professional standards. Look for centers with therapists holding international certifications in specific methodologies. Progress is often incremental, so expect a detailed, individualized education plan (IEP) with measurable, short-term goals rather than immediate, transformative results. Be practical when evaluating SEND therapy options. First, schedule consultations with multiple centers in and around Dubai Hills, such as in Al Barsha or Jumeirah, to compare their assessment processes. Ask about therapist-to-student ratios, session frequency, and how they involve parents in the therapy plan. Realistic expectations mean understanding that consistency is key; improvement requires regular, long-term commitment. Also, inquire about their communication protocols for progress updates, as regular feedback helps you gauge if the therapy is on the right track for your child's specific needs.

Cost is a significant factor shaping expectations. In Dubai Hills and similar premium communities, specialized SEND therapy can range from 300 to 600 AED per hour. Higher fees often correlate with more experienced, internationally certified therapists or centers with advanced facilities. However, a higher price doesn't guarantee faster results. Compare what is included: some centers offer comprehensive packages with occupational and speech therapy, while others charge per discipline. Be prepared for a long-term financial commitment, as effective therapy is rarely a short-term intervention.

To set the right expectations, focus on the match between the therapist and your child. A quality center in Dubai will conduct a thorough initial assessment to identify specific challenges before recommending a therapy path. Expect transparency about the methodologies used (like ABA or OT) and projected timelines. Success is measured in small, achievable milestones, not just academic grades. Prioritize centers that foster a collaborative partnership with parents, providing strategies for home support, as this integrated approach is crucial for sustainable progress in the UAE context.

Do I need a referral to access speech therapy for my child near Palm Jumeirah

No, a formal doctor's referral is not strictly mandatory to access private speech therapy for your child in Dubai, including near Palm Jumeirah. Many private clinics and centers in the Marina, Jumeirah, and Al Wasl areas allow parents to book assessments directly. However, if you plan to claim through health insurance, a referral from a GP or pediatrician is often required for reimbursement. It's always best to check with your specific insurer and chosen clinic first. Starting with a pediatrician for an initial evaluation can also provide valuable guidance on the type of therapy needed.

Why is specialist SEND provision less available in Sharjah than in Dubai

The primary reason for less specialist SEND provision in Sharjah compared to Dubai is demand and market dynamics. Dubai has a larger, more transient expat population that actively seeks and funds private specialist education, creating a viable market for providers. Sharjah's population, while large, has a higher proportion of long-term residents and Emirati families who may utilize different support systems. Consequently, private investment in specialized centers naturally gravitates toward Dubai. Parents in Sharjah often find themselves researching options in neighboring emirates for comprehensive support.

What should I expect from an occupational therapy assessment in Dubai Hills

An occupational therapy (OT) assessment in Dubai Hills is a comprehensive evaluation of an individual's functional abilities. For children, this often focuses on skills needed for school, play, and daily routines. The therapist will typically observe the child, use standardized tests, and conduct detailed interviews with parents. In Dubai's international community, assessments are tailored to consider diverse educational curricula and home environments. The goal is to identify specific challenges, such as with fine motor skills or sensory processing, and create a targeted intervention plan to support development and independence.

What should I expect from a first ABA therapy session near Business Bay

A first ABA therapy session near Business Bay is typically an assessment. The therapist will meet with you and your child to discuss concerns, developmental history, and specific goals. They will observe your child's behavior, communication, and social interactions in a play-based setting. This session is crucial for building rapport and gathering information to create a personalized therapy plan. Centers in Dubai, like those in Business Bay or nearby Al Wasl, use this intake to ensure their approach aligns with your family's needs and schedule.
